This character is so well observed, the acting of the rest of the cast is spot on, the way Alan manages the antagonise , bullies , berates etc etc all those around him, his actions and character turn normal everyday encounters into ackward if not embarrassing comedic melodramas. yet at the very core of Alan Partridge is a man who despite his right win, pompous, clueless character is someone that honestly wants to do right by himself, his estranged family and society. His blatant faux pas's are almost childlike in their pettiness and obsessively pedantic nature. "smell my cheese" is an apt example, not only does Alan embarrass himself with his employer by forcing him to smell cheese, he is so completely unable emotionally to handle the very brutally honest feedback , runs off with a block of cheese on fork, his mind going in a million different directions as reality bites, he's not as suave and successful as he thinks himself. I find there parts of Alan life interesting with regards to his character. One : he loves James bond. Two : his love of all things Norwich. three : his work life. James bond is how Alan wants to see himself. A respected , dapper , man about town type. bonds British and is written for by a British writer, his tastes are traditional, yet he can play the maverick if he needs to , ALWAYS getting the better of his opponents, something Alan rarely manages to pull off. As for Alan love of Norwich City and it surrounding countryside it is a small town kind of place where he can be a player in business and the rural social scene because of his limited fame on TV. He plays on this slot bulling local celebs and demanding freebes from chain stores in the area. He hates London as the exact opposite of Norwich for its big size and home of the tv elite whose ranks he is not able to function in, professionally and socially. Alan bitterness towards London is one of rejection. Alan work defines him, he is not lazy in the work sense but will mismanage his projects
